角度材料是一个前端开发框架,用于构建用户界面。它提供了一种简单的方式来处理复选框的选择表行。通过使用角度材料的mat-checkbox组件,我们可以实现只通过点击复选框来选择表行的功能。
mat-checkbox是角度材料中的一个复选框组件,它可以用于表示一个布尔值的选择状态。当复选框被选中时,它的值为true,否则为false。
要实现通过只点击复选框来选择表行的功能,我们可以按照以下步骤进行操作:
<mat-checkbox></mat-checkbox>
<mat-checkbox [(ngModel)]="isChecked"></mat-checkbox>
在这个例子中,isChecked是一个布尔类型的变量,用于表示复选框的选择状态。
<table>
<tr *ngFor="let item of items">
<td><mat-checkbox [(ngModel)]="item.isSelected"></mat-checkbox></td>
<td>{{ item.name }}</td>
<td>{{ item.description }}</td>
</tr>
</table>
在这个例子中,items是一个包含多个对象的数组,每个对象表示一个表行的数据。isSelected是每个对象中的一个布尔类型的变量,用于表示该行是否被选中。
通过以上步骤,我们就可以实现通过只点击复选框来选择表行的功能。当用户点击复选框时,对应的isSelected变量的值会发生改变,从而实现选择表行的效果。
角度材料官方文档提供了更详细的使用说明和示例代码,你可以参考以下链接获取更多信息:
腾讯云提供了云计算相关的产品和服务,你可以参考以下链接了解更多信息:
领取专属 10元无门槛券
手把手带您无忧上云